Túxpam de Rodríguez Cano climate — normals and trends
Túxpam de Rodríguez Cano (Mexico) has a tropical savanna climate (Aw) under the Köppen-Geiger classification. Its mean annual temperature is 24.5 °C and it receives 972 mm of precipitation per year.
These figures are normals computed over 86 complete calendar years, from 1940 to 2025, using ERA5 reanalysis data from the Copernicus programme.
The warmest month is June (27.9 °C on average) and the coldest is January (19.4 °C). Rainfall peaks in September.
Túxpam de Rodríguez Cano averages 0 frost days, 155 hot days (≥ 30 °C) and 146 rainy days per year.
Túxpam de Rodríguez Cano has warmed by +1.8 °C between 1940 and 2025, or +0.22 °C per decade. This trend is statistically significant.
The hottest day of the period reached 42.2 °C (on 24 April 1945) and the coldest 4.2 °C (on 24 December 1989).
Data from ERA5 reanalysis (Copernicus Climate Change Service), redistributed under a CC-BY 4.0 licence. Normals are recomputed whenever the archive is updated.
